RE Official Information Act request CDHB 10118
I refer to your email received 10 June 2019 requesting the following information under the Official Information
Act from Canterbury DHB. Please see the answers to your questions below.
1. How many copies of the WellNow magazine are printed for each bi-annual issue?
WellNow Canterbury aims to keep the Canterbury community informed on what’s happening in the Canterbury
Health System by sharing stories about people’s experiences of our health system, new services and technology,
quality improvements, and practical tips, such as where people can access Urgent after-hours care. A total of
213,866 copies of the latest edition [Winter 2019] were printed.
2. How many copies of the WellNow magazine are distributed to households for each bi-annual issue?
211,866 copies of the latest edition were distributed to households, including rural addresses and P O Boxes
throughout Canterbury and the Chatham Islands. Our reach extends from Kaikoura in the North, to Ashburton in
the South. The remaining 2000 copies are circulated through health and community organisations, such as
pharmacies, General Practice team waiting rooms and libraries.
3. What is the printing cost of the WellNow magazine for each bi-annual issue?
The printing cost for the latest edition was $33,367.30 (excluding GST). This equates to 16 cents a copy to print a
24 page colour magazine.
4. What is the distribution costs of the WellNow magazine for each bi-annual issue?
The distribution cost for the latest edition was $8888.10 (excluding GST).
5. What is the weight of the "currently unrecyclable in New Zealand" plastic wrap around the WellNow
magazine for each bi-annual issue
Only the winter edition is flow-wrapped, and the total weight of the biodegradable plastic wrap was approximately
800 kilograms.
6. How many views of the last two issues of the WellNow magazine were there online
6a. as a PDF
6b. via the ISSU platform
Statistics as at 20 June 2019:
Winter 2019: https://www.cdhb.health.nz/wellnow-magazine/wellnow-canterbury-winter-2019/ 280 page views,
50 reads on ISSUU as at 20 June 2019.
Spring 2018: https://www.cdhb.health.nz/wellnow-magazine/wellnow-canterbury-spring-2018/ 225 page views:
157 reads on ISSUU as at 20 June 2019
